Engine Options
The Hyundai i20 typically comes with a variety of engine options to suit different driving preferences. You'll often find both petrol and diesel engines available, though this can vary depending on the market and model year. The petrol engines usually range from smaller, fuel-efficient units to slightly larger ones that offer more power. For example, you might see a 1.2-liter petrol engine for everyday city driving and a 1.0-liter turbocharged petrol engine for a bit more pep. The diesel engines, if available, generally provide better torque, making them suitable for highway cruising and carrying heavier loads. These could range from 1.4-liter to 1.5-liter units, offering a good balance of fuel efficiency and performance.
Dimensions and Capacity
Understanding the size and capacity of the Hyundai i20 can help you determine if it fits your lifestyle. Typically, the i20 is a compact hatchback, making it easy to maneuver in urban environments. It usually measures around 3.9 to 4 meters in length, about 1.7 to 1.8 meters in width, and roughly 1.5 meters in height. These dimensions make it a great option for city driving and parking in tight spaces. The boot capacity is also an important consideration. The i20 generally offers a decent amount of cargo space, usually around 300 to 350 liters, which is adequate for grocery shopping, weekend trips, or carrying luggage for a small family.

Handling and Ride Quality
The Hyundai i20 is generally known for its comfortable ride and easy handling. The suspension is typically tuned to provide a smooth and composed ride, absorbing bumps and imperfections in the road without being overly harsh. This makes it a comfortable car for both city driving and longer journeys. The steering is usually light and responsive, making it easy to maneuver the car in tight spaces and navigate through traffic. Some models may also offer different driving modes, such as Eco, Normal, and Sport, which allow you to adjust the car's performance characteristics to suit your driving preferences.
In terms of handling, the Hyundai i20 is generally stable and predictable, inspiring confidence behind the wheel. It's not necessarily the sportiest car in its class, but it offers a good balance of comfort and control. The brakes are typically responsive and provide adequate stopping power, enhancing safety.
